Goods & Services
Nuclear waste treatment, namely, operation of systems to classify, track, and manage nuclear waste as it is treated for disposal; consultation in the field of energy production and energy generation services; custom manufacturing as a service for others in the fields of military defense, undersea warfare, int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ance
Equipment for use as scientific, nautical, surveying, measuring, and signaling apparatus and instruments, namely, computer hardware, modelling and simulation, instrumentation and control, advanced signal processing, and advanced sensors; apparatus for recording, transmission or reproduction of sound or images; data processors; computer software for modelling and simulation, quality assurance and traceability, nuclear waste management, and operating experience, in the fields of military defense, undersea warfare, int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ance, space exploration, energy, and cybersecurity
Consultation in the fields of military defense, undersea warfare, intelligence, surveillance, and reconnaissance, namely, tactics and strategies, conduct-of-operations, training, threats and vulnerabilities, and operational capabilities
Scientific consultation, research, development, analysis, engineering, and prototyping in the fields of military defense, undersea warfare, int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ance, space exploration, energy, and cybersecurity; custom design and engineering of computer software applications and computer hardware systems; development of computer hardware and computer software for classifying, tracking, and managing nuclear waste as it is treated for disposal
